So is there a thing called a no-brainer, someone or something without a brain? in 1945, farmer Lloyd went to grab a chicken for supper and as he cut the head of the chicken, the chicken didn’t die, it lived for another 18 months and was named Mike. He walked and perched, when needed he was fed little drops of water or pieces of corn down its throat. Mike the headless chicken didn’t show signs of a no-brainer. Although it didn’t have a head left, it had some brain-stem. A clearer no-brainer is cockroach. They don’t even need a head to breathe as they breathe through the holes of their body. They are controlled by not a big brain but little bundles of nerves, ganglia, throughout their body. So even when completely decapitated, a cockroach can live for four weeks but they will eventually starve to death because of no head.

    Reflexes:
    Us, humans will die within seconds without a brain. Even so, we do some actions that don’t require the brain when we have our heads intact. For example, reflexes. When we accidentally put our hand on a hot stove, nerve impulses although being fast cannot cut it. So it’s no use to tell the brain what’s happening then, we need to take action fast. At times like these our immediate reaction is mediated by other parts of the nervous system. Some involuntary processes like the cardiac muscle which is self exciting work without help of brain. But these works still require the presence of our brain.

    Energy:
    Even when you are dead and brainless, your muscles contain a little bit of energy in the form of ATP. It was found researching that even a single limb, detached from the body can move when touched because cells contain the energy. Same thing can be found when salt is put on the limb. But this movement stops as soon as they run out of energy.

    Within the Body:
    It is a misconception that crops continue to grow fingernails, it is actually the skin that is shrinking making hair and nails appear longer. To find a satisfactory no-brainer we might look at the skin cells on the periphery of our body. They don’t require continuation of stream of nutrients from the blood. So even when we are dead the skin cells can live taking in nutrients through osmosis. Even after 24 hours skin cells can be harvested from corpse. Also, part of digestion work is done by bacteria that live inside us. So after our death these can continue digesting. So, this way making poop is kind of a no-brainer.
